When a caliper on the Lexus Ux200 seizes, leaks, or drags, the damage does not stop at the caliper. A partially seized caliper on your Ux200 keeps the brake pad in continuous contact with the rotor, wearing the pad unevenly and scoring the rotor surface. By the time the caliper on the Lexus Ux200 is identified as the fault, the pads are typically worn asymmetrically and the rotor is damaged. A caliper kit is the right call for the Lexus Ux200 in three specific situations. After a seized or dragging caliper, because the pads and often the rotor on your Ux200 are already compromised. During a high-mileage Ux200 overhaul at 150,000 kilometres or more, because caliper piston seals and guide pin boots on the Lexus Ux200 are typically at or beyond their service life. After a brake fluid leak at the caliper, because fluid contamination of the Ux200 brake pad renders the friction material permanently ineffective on your Lexus Ux200.
New OEM-specification calipers for the Lexus Ux200 are manufactured from fresh materials with no prior service history, the strongest choice for Ux200 vehicles in high-corrosion environments. Remanufactured calipers use original Lexus Ux200 housings rebuilt with new pistons, seals, and boots, performing identically to new units at a lower price point for most Ux200 replacement applications.

Should I replace both calipers on my Lexus Ux200 at the same time?
It is strongly recommended. If one caliper on the Lexus Ux200 has seized or leaked, the caliper on the opposite side has experienced the same conditions and age on your Ux200. Replacing both restores balanced, even braking and eliminates the risk of the second Ux200 caliper failing shortly after the first is replaced.
Do I need to bleed the brakes on my Lexus Ux200 after installing a caliper kit?
Yes. Opening the hydraulic circuit on the Lexus Ux200 to install the new caliper allows air to enter. After installation, the brake circuit on the Ux200 must be bled at the caliper bleeder screw to purge all air and restore a firm, consistent brake pedal on your Lexus Ux200.
